Indirect cooling of superconducting fault current limiter
2014 ELEKTRO, 2014Superconducting fault current limiters based on high temperature superconducting coated conductors are novel devices which enable us further development of the medium voltage electricity network. In the current manuscript we present a short overview of the most important parameters and features of these devices.

Test on Superconducting AC Fault Current Limiter
1990The authors have developed a new superconducting fault current limiter whose impedance during normal operation is very small. During fault conditions, the limiter behaves as a superconducting reactor. The limiter consists of a superconducting limiting coil and a superconducting trigger coil. The former coil has a larger critical current than the latter
